But suddenly i noticed one thing – what he is trying to do? He have a path and he wants to get the parent path. E.g. If his path is “C:\Application\Config”, then he want to get - “C:\Application” the just parent path. The api is – PathRemoveFileSpec(). You can use it to remove the last directory or filename from the given path. Have a look at the code snippet.

#include "Shlwapi.h"
...
// Main path.
TCHAR pBinPath[] = _T("C:\\MyApplication\\bin");

// Get the parent path.
PathRemoveFileSpec( pBinPath );

// Now the pBinPath contains - "C:\\MyApplication"


Don’t forget to add Shlwapi.lib to project settings. ;)
